  1. IF I'm not mistaken (I might be) Bill Moran was one of the first bladesmiths to 'rediscover' damascus in the U.S. in the 50's or 60's. I read an article in an old knife magazine that he wrote letters to a blacksmith for the German army in the early 1900's who was known for pattern welded steel. Bill never received a response, so he experimented until he came up with 'damascus' steel. I will try to find the article tonight to verify (and correct any of my own errors). It has been a LOONNGG time since I read the article (I think it was in Knives Illustrated). As for whether damascus knives were commonly used in the U.S. prior to that, I don't know although, as Hackknives pointed out, damascus barrels were common back then.

  12. I don't know if this is the best place to post this, but here it goes... I'm trying to repair an electric guitar bridge. The material is plated die cast metal. One of the threaded holes that a fine tuner bolt threads into is stripped out. What do you all recommend as the best way to fix this? I was thinking of using a JB weld type of compound in the stripped hole and drilling & tapping new threads in it. I have to keep in mind that the threads are very fine (the bolt is M3.5 X 0.6mm). The threads don't have to tolerate any large amounts of torque (the tuners are turned by finger, not with tools). Will a compound like JB weld take threads this fine? Is there another compound that works better? I don't want to use any hot processes so I don't ruin the surrounding plating. As well, spare parts for this bridge are very hard to find because the guitar hasn't been made in about 15 years, and it was only produced for 2-3 years in limited numbers.   21. The simple formula we used to perform this dilution in the chemistry labs was: C1V1 = C2V2 Where C=concentration and V=volume. A little algebra will help you calculate the unknown variable. For example, you have 100ml of 25% acid that you want to make 15%. 25 X 100 = 15 X V2 (25 X 100) / 15 = V2 167 = V2 so you would have to add 67ml of water to the original 100 ml of 25% acid to get 15% solution. As a note for acid dilutions ALWAYS add water to concentrated acid, NEVER add concentrated acid to water.

For a power hammer, as Paul mentioned, I would agree that the hammer foundation sitting on compacted granular should suffice (1+ foot thick) assuming the subgrade is packed and consolidated enough (ideally undisturbed). An asphalt impregnated fiberboard (3/8 - 1/2" thick) as an isolation joint between the foundation and the slab is usually advisable. This is the type of foundation we built at a local steel mill in their spiral pipe operations.
